feat: Download resuming

Signed-off-by: quexeky <git@quexeky.dev>
This commit is contained in:
quexeky
2025-06-22 13:01:18 +10:00
parent fd61903130
commit 8dfb96406f
2 changed files with 14 additions and 8 deletions

View File

@ -32,7 +32,7 @@
@uninstall="() => uninstall()"
@kill="() => kill()"
@options="() => (configureModalOpen = true)"
@resume="() => console.log('resume')"
@resume="() => resumeDownload()"
:status="status"
/>
<a
@ -536,7 +536,7 @@ async function install() {
async function resumeDownload() {
try {
await invoke("resume_download", { game_id: game.value.id, version: status.value.version_name!, install_dir: status.value.install_dir! })
await invoke("resume_download", { gameId: game.value.id })
}
catch(e) {
console.error(e)